#73e543 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73e543 is composed of 45.1% red, 89.8%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.7%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 102.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.7% and a lightness of 58%. #73e543 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ff86 with #00cb00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#73e543

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f3fdef is the lightest one.

Tones of #73e543

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919b8d is the less saturated color, while #69fe2a is the most saturated one.
